Common Foundation Stabilizing Jobs
Foundation Stabilizing - techniques help prevent further settling or shifting of the building’s foundation.
Pier and Beam Repair - involves reinforcing or replacing support piers to restore stability.
Slab Jacking - raises sunken concrete slabs to their original position for a level surface.
Underpinning - strengthens and stabilizes the foundation using additional support materials.
Soil Stabilization - improves soil conditions around the foundation to reduce movement.
Crack Repair - seals and reinforces foundation cracks to prevent water intrusion and further damage.
Foundation Stabilizing Questions
What are foundation stabilizing services? They involve techniques to strengthen and support a building’s foundation to prevent settling or shifting issues.
When is foundation stabilization needed? It is typically required when signs like cracks, uneven floors, or sticking doors appear in a property.
What methods are used for foundation stabilization? Common methods include underpinning, piering, and installing foundation braces to improve stability.
How can foundation issues affect a property? Foundation problems can lead to structural damage, uneven flooring, and increased maintenance needs over time.
